I can only speak for myself here, but I think alot of fans like him because he, well, has alot of charm for an obscure, non-show Decepticon. His bio is great, and he has alot of "personality" if I can use the term.
Sure his arms could have been designed better (ball joints on the elbows would have been perfect) but I think he more than makes up for it with an uncommon alt mode, great colour scheme, cool gimmick, amazing paint detail (how they got the silver on those little tubes on his head I'll never know), and an all-around unique robot mode that really stands out on a display shelf.
Sometimes a certain toy just really strikes a cord with fans, like Bludgeon, Stalker, Scarem, Energon Divebomb and all those other obscure figures that seem to be fan-favourites among Transfans.

where does it say that stuff? It aint on the packaging i got neither is it on the Hasbro Character Bio section, all they say is:
Some might call SHORTROUND obsessed because of the way he follows THUNDERBLAST around, but most DECEPTICONS just call him annoying. Still, he serves his purpose running supplies at speeds up to 350 mph over land and sea, and whenever the AUTOBOTS show up he freaks out – filling the air with enough superheated plasma to allow other DECEPTICONS to escape in the confusion. He may be a nerd, but at least he's a destructive nerd.
